Abstract

One effort that can be done to help teachers is to offer a variety of alternative learning as inspiration for teachers in teaching. As one of the learning theory, theory of Bruner could be one appropriate strategies used in improving student learning outcomes in learning the cone. To reveal the effectiveness of cone learning based on Bruner’s theory, this research uses a quantitative approach with this type of research is quasi experiment. The design of this research is the one-group pre-test-post-test design. The subject is a student of class IX Junior High School. Data collection is done with the test results of the study, observation and question form. The results showed that the activity of students to each category on each RPP is effective, the ability of teachers in managing cone learning based on Bruner’s theory is effective at RPP I achieved an average of 4.44 and on RPP II reaches an average of 4.50. Student response against cone learning based on Bruner’s theory is effective where > 80% of students gave a positive response. Student learning results indicates that 20 students (71.43%) completely studied, while the 8 students (28.57%) is not thoroughly studied. Thus it can be concluded that the mastery learning of classical learning was not met. Even so, there was a significant increase in the mastery learning in Bruner's theory with cone in classical i.e. amounting to 50%. For the students who hadn't learned i.e. 8 students (28.57%) will be given additional duties as well as remedial and homework to help students understand the material cone hadn't he learned.

Abstract

This study aims to identify teacher difficulties in the online learning process on 8 indicators, namely internet quota indicators, limited mastery of information technology, facilities and infrastructure, unstable networks, learning applications, learning management, learning assessment, and task execution. Online learning is an educational innovation that involves elements of information technology in learning. This research is a qualitative research using descriptive method. Respondents in this study were 12 mathematics teachers at SMA Banda Aceh. Data collection techniques in the form of questionnaires and analyzed using qualitative descriptive data techniques. The results showed that there were 16 indicators that became difficulties for mathematics teachers in the online learning process, namely, using various learning media (41.7%), many other economic needs that must be met (41.7%), not accustomed to using online learning applications. (75%), do not understand about online learning (50%), online learning facilities used by students are owned by their parents (50%), some students complain that they cannot send assignments because they are constrained by the internet network (50%), there is no internet signal ( 75%), bad weather conditions cause internet network to be disrupted (58.3%), difficult to see the achievement of basic competencies mastered by students (50%), difficulty in attitude assessment (50%), difficulty monitoring student learning progress (50%) , lack of student understanding of learning materials (58.3%), learning tends to be more task-oriented (58.3%), students' lack of interest in online learning (91.7%), the difficulty of economic needs students so that they have to work (75%), and students are bored and bored studying online (50%). This shows that there are still things that are difficult for math teachers in online learning during covid-19.Keywords : Online Learning, Difficulty, Mathematics

Abstract

The purpose of this study was to determine the effect of the Means Ends Analysis (MEA) learning model assisted by bagatrix software on the mathematical problem solving abilities of class XI students. The type of research used is quantitative with a one shot case study research design. The population of this study were all students of class XI at SMA Negeri 1 Baitussalam for the 2022/2023 academic year. The sample selection used purposive sampling and XI MIA 1 class was selected as the sample because it met the necessary criteria. Data collection techniques were carried out using tests to determine students' mathematical problem solving abilities and student response questionnaires to determine student responses to the application of the MEA learning model assisted by bagatrix software. The results showed that the mathematical problem solving abilities of class XI students of SMA Negeri 1 Baitussalam were already very good at 26% or equal to 6 people, good 65% or the equivalent of 15 people, and in the sufficient category as much as 9% or the equivalent of 2 people. The results show that there is an influence of the MEA learning model assisted by bagatrix software on students' problem solving abilities

Abstract

Blang miro village is one of the villages in Aceh Besar which is located in the mountains, where the residents are farmers and gardeners. From the results of surveys and interviews with residents, it was found that there are still many children in elementary schools in the village who are less interested in learning mathematics, because they are considered the subject to be difficult and less interesting. So that the value for math lessons decreased. So the purpose of this service is to teach mathematics by using simple teaching aids for elementary school children, so that interest in learning mathematics arises. One of them is to use origami paper on fractional material and build a flat or wake up space. The method used is contextual learning, simulation and testing of teaching aids. The results of this service are 1) participants can make simple teaching aids 2) participants can use teaching aids in learning mathematics, especially fractions and flat shapes or shapes 3) participants enjoy using teaching aids and increase student interest in learning mathematics.Keywords: mathematics, origami paper

Abstract

A thesis is a mandatory final assignment for undergraduate students, however its compiling process often presents challenges. Especially in terms of time management and progress monitoring. Students struggle to systematically plan the stages of their thesis. While lecturers have difficulty monitoring progress effectively. Therefore, a system is needed to assist both students and lecturers. The aim of this research is to develop a web-based thesis monitoring system with timeline and milestones visualization. This study employs a project management-based time management approach and uses the Waterfall system development model. The requirement analysis stage uses the PIECES framework, while the system design stage includes use case and activity diagrams, followed by implementation through coding and testing with black-box testing. Our research results is a prototype of web-based thesis monitoring system featuring timeline and milestone visualization. This visualization provides a clear overview of a thesis progress, making it easier for students to understand the entire process and for lectures to monitor progress effectively. The testing results show that the prototype system runs well. This system is expected to enhance the effectiveness of the thesis preparation process, support timely completion, and address challenges in monitoring the progress of thesis at universities.
